Truffle Regions and Locations
Toggle details
Many chefs and food enthusiasts often ask, Where do white Alba truffles grow? These rare delicacies are primarily found in northern Italy, especially in the Piedmont region near the town of Alba, which is world-famous for its truffle harvests.
They also thrive in the Apennine mountain ranges, with specific areas offering ideal conditions for growth. Across Italy, these regions provide the perfect combination of soil, climate, and tree roots that allow white Alba truffles to flourish. Their exclusive origins contribute to their prestige and culinary value.
Truffle Hunting and Harvesting
Toggle details
The tradition of truffle hunting is an art passed down through generations, carried out by skilled truffle hunters often accompanied by trained dogs or pigs. White Alba truffles are carefully harvested underground, where they grow in symbiosis with the roots of oak trees and hardwood host trees. This relationship, known as a mycorrhizal fungus, is essential for the truffles to develop their unique aroma and flavour. Truffle hunters harvest each truffle with precision to preserve its quality, making the process both delicate and time-honoured.
How to Enjoy White Alba Truffles
Toggle details
Savouring the ethereal essence of white truffles is an experience like no other. Their rare aroma and luxurious flavour transform even the simplest dishes into unforgettable gourmet creations. To extend your enjoyment of these culinary gems for up to 14 days, follow these simple steps:
- Tenderly Wrap: Encase your precious truffle in absorbent paper, such as a paper towel, ensuring it’s gently enveloped.
- Secure Containment: Place the wrapped truffle in a dry, airtight container, such as Tupperware or a glass jar. Seal it to preserve the truffle’s captivating aroma.
- Cool Refuge: Store the container in the crisper compartment of your refrigerator, avoiding colder regions. This sanctuary will ensure optimal freshness.
- Embrace Culinary Creativity: Don’t hesitate to embrace the truffle’s magic in your culinary endeavours, be it breakfast, lunch, dinner, or snacks.
Pro Tip: Moisture is the nemesis of truffles. Regularly change the paper towel to keep it dry and fresh.
How to Preserve the Charm in Frozen Truffles
Toggle details
If time is your companion, freeze truffles for up to 3 months, albeit with a slight aroma loss. For the best culinary results, enjoy them fresh to appreciate their delicate flavour and fragrance fully. There are two techniques to choose from:
- Foil Enveloped: Individually wrap truffles in foil, nestling them within a ziplock freezer bag. Squeeze out air, seal, and freeze.
- Immersed in Barrier: In an alternative method, place each truffle in a sealable container and cover it with oil or duck fat, forming a protective air barrier. Then freeze for future culinary wonders.
Caring for Mould-Adorned Truffles
Toggle details
As truffles continue their aromatic journey, they may develop a hint of mould. No cause for concern! Gently brush it off under cold running water, ensuring the truffle is thoroughly dried before returning it to the refrigerator. This provides the truffle’s pristine charm persists.

Seasonality and Harvest Windows of the White Alba Truffle
Toggle details
The seasonality and harvest windows of white truffles are limited, adding to their exclusivity and value. The fresh white Alba truffle season, including the winter truffles, typically runs from autumn to January, making it an authentic Italian fall delicacy. Specific periods, like the white Alba truffle season, are eagerly anticipated by chefs and food enthusiasts worldwide.

Culinary Uses and Pairings – How to Use Truffles in Meals
Toggle details
White Alba truffles are a crown jewel of the culinary world, transforming simple dishes into gourmet meals. They pair beautifully with risotto, delicate pasta, and softly cooked eggs, while also enhancing cheese boards and tender meat preparations. Often shaved over rice, they release their intoxicating aroma and earthy depth instantly. These luxurious truffles can also be enjoyed with select cold foods, allowing their flavour to shine without heat diminishing their essence.

Elevate Delights with White Truffles-Infused Eggs
Toggle details
A culinary revelation awaits as you house fresh truffles with eggs in a large sealable jar for 2-3 days. The truffle’s essence permeates the yolks, lending an irresistible aroma to scrambled delights. This simple method transforms ordinary eggs into a gourmet experience infused with the luxurious flavour of fresh truffles.
Craft the Art of Truffle-Rich Risotto
Toggle details
Discover a chef’s secret by storing your white truffles with arborio rice in a sealable jar for 2-3 days. The truffle’s captivating aroma interweaves with the rice, forming the perfect foundation for a sumptuous truffle risotto. You will want to make it again and again – it’s sooo good.
